🗞️ In-depth summary

Israeli cabinet members and parliamentarians joined a march towards Gaza on Sunday, defying a military order, to demand the rebuilding of Jewish settlements in the territory. The rally, organized by the settler group Nachala, saw participation from Finance Minister Bezalel Smotrich and National Security Minister Itamar Ben-Gvir, among others. Despite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u's stated opposition to resettling Gaza, his Likud party was listed as a sponsor. Marchers called for the reconstruction of settlements evacuated in 2005, with Ben-Gvir stating, “Gaza is ours,” and Smotrich urging Israelis not to miss a “historic opportunity” to rebuild. The event highlights the increasing mainstream presence of calls to resettle Gaza within Israeli political discourse.
